In aviation, long-range cruise, also known as LRC, refers to a specific mode of flight that optimizes fuel efficiency over long distances. When an aircraft is in long-range cruise, it is flying at an optimal speed and altitude combination to maximize fuel economy while still maintaining a reasonable speed.

For jet aircraft, "long-range cruise" speed (LRC) is defined as the speed which gives 99% of the maximum range, for a given weight. This results in a 3-5% increase in speed. [8] It is also a more stable speed than Maximum Range Speed, so gives less autothrottle movement. [9]

This speed is called LRC (Long Range Cruise) speed. This is shown in the graph below. The graph shows that when SR is plotted against Speed, the top of the graph is nearly flat where speed can be increased a bit without a great loss in SR. LONG-RANGE CRUISE AND COST INDEX The relationship between LRC speed and ECON speed is different for each Boeing airplane model. As stated, LRC is based on a 1 percent penalty on fuel mileage, while the ECON speed uses CI as an input that is based on a more detailed accounting of actual costs.

The traditional speed is long-range cruise (LRC). LRC speed is interrelated with maximum-range cruise (MRC) speed, which is the speed that will provide the furthest distance traveled for a given amount of fuel burned and the minimum fuel burned for a given cruise distance.

"As the weight of the aircraft decreases in-flight," the LRC (Long Range Cruise) Mach number decreases, because the L/D curve shifts up and to the left with weight reduction and so would the fuel mileage curve, because a slower speed is needed for the same optimum angle of attack: — Ibid. ch. 32 (MRC and LRC), p. 13.

In a Cirrus SR22T, our indicated cruise speed is often 30 to 40 knots faster than V Y with 75% power. Cruising at V Y would be a slow way to fly. But, in a jet, you'll often fly close to your best range speed. In fact, the long-range cruise (LRC) thrust setting for a jet usually provides 99% of the maximum, or best range.
